The conditioning work Landako Gunea and the rest of the areas are being developed these days at a dizzying pace to begin Durangoko Azoka this Wednesday, December 6. The inauguration will take place at 12:00 p.m. Szenatokia (San Agustin kulturgunea). Organizers and institutional representatives will speak there, and creativity will also have its space, since the plastic artist Amaia Lejarreta and the vertical dancer Janire Etxabe will premiere the art performance DAMA, which combines dance, painting and music.

This year’s program of activities brings together a total of 265 activities“each one more interesting”, and, as announced in the presentation, the program will be “varied, current and young”, starting from the first day.

On Wednesday, after the opening ceremony, the visitor will find different spaces. Thus, for example, in the discussion space of Ahotsenea (Musika Eskola), Esti Martínez, Oihane Amantegi and Bernardo Atxaga will present their books; in the direct from Ahotsenea (Plateruena) you can hear the folk-rock of Nogen and the melodic pop of the Esanezin project, in addition to a concert by Yogurinha Borova full of fantasy.

In Irudieneathe focus will be on documentaries, with the preview of the work on Gure Zirkua, the film’s gathering Bidasoa 2018-2023 and the screening of the historical documentary Arantzazu. 36 zm, 5 mende, herri bat.

In the digital plaza Kabbaattendees will have the opportunity to enter the world of new technologies and virtual reality, and in Saguganbara Boys and girls and families will have a corner for imagination. Finally, in the Szenatoki of performing arts (San Agustin kulturgunea), the Durango company Taulelak will premiere the work Euskaldungakand Mikel Martínez’s monologue will fill the room with humor.

In addition, throughout the entire municipality you can also find numerous exhibitions and initiatives starting on Wednesday. One of the most notable will be the exhibition of the Eskuahaldunak sculptors association, which will receive about 200 sculptures by 80 artists. In front of the premises of this association, a wooden replica of the work will be installed Mikeldifour meters high, whose construction began this Monday together with Baccalaureate of Fine Arts students from the Institute of Durango.

Public transport

To avoid congestion, the organizers of the Durango Fair have recommended the use of public transportation. However, a free bus service for car users to get to Durango, from the Iurreta highway exit parking lots to Ollería Street, next to Landako.

The bus service will be available during the four days of the fair, from 10:00 a.m. to 8:00 p.m., every half hour. The Durango Fair’s hours will be from 10:30 a.m. to 8:00 p.m., but on the last day it will close at 6:00 p.m.
